The following example demonstrates a complete process of IPoEoA configuration.
# Establish a VE interface virtual-Ethernet 1.
<Sysname> system-view
[Sysname] interface virtual-ethernet 1
# Configure an IP address 10.1.1.1/16 for the VE interface.
[Sysname-Virtual-Ethernet1] ip address 10.1.1.1 255.255.0.0
[Sysname-Virtual-Ethernet1] quit
# Create PVC 1/102 on the ATM interface Atm2/0
[Sysname] interface atm 2/0
[Sysname-Atm2/0] pvc 1/102
# Establish the IPoEoA mapping using the established VE interface in PVC view.
[Sysname-atm-pvc-Atm2/0-1/102] map bridge virtual-ethernet 1
